This Still Life Oil Painting Class will focus on improving basic and advanced skills by understanding and conceptualizing the light effect on forms. The skills that we will focus on will be:

  • Drawing: using comparative measure
  • Composition: working on understanding how to create dynamic compositions
  • Value: Identify and develop the correct value, which is key to a successful painting
  • Hue: students will learn the discipline to mix color by using a pallet knife to create color strings to begin to control hue and value.

Each student will bring a variety of items they wish to include in a simple still life with the intention of completing a painting in eight weeks. Depending on the size of the class, either there will be two set ups or students can create their own.

Curriculum:

  • Week 1– choose items to develop a pleasing and interesting composition. Develop a simple line drawing that is used to transfer the drawing to canvas.
  • Week 2 – Transfer drawing to toned canvas and begin grisaille underpainting to establish values.
  • Week 3 – mix strings of color and begin painting first layer
  • Week 4 – 8 oil out the painting and evaluate which areas of the painting need more development focusing on edges and detail. Depending on the complexity of the composition these paintings can be completed or can be developed further at home.

The instructor will both demonstrate each process and bring examples to show the class.

Barbara will work with each student to help them with personal development, guiding them to advance their own skills based on their current skills.
